How Fingerprint / Memorial Jewellery Works
Creating your fingerprint ring is a simple and personal process.
After placing your order, we will set an appointment for your fingerprint to be captured in wax. We do not take fingerprints in print format to ensure safety and security. The wax fingerprint model is then melted away and replaced with silver.
If you are ordering from outside of Malta a kit with wax and instructions will be sent to you according to the item you ordered. Each jewellery pieces is then shaped, finished and polished by hand in the Jos Atelier workshop in Malta.
Because every fingerprint/memorial item is unique, no two items will ever be exactly the same.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I use a child’s fingerprint?
Yes. A child’s fingerprint can be used as long as the print is clear enough to capture the main lines and details.
Can this ring be made as memorial jewellery?
Yes. Fingerprint rings are often created as memorial keepsakes using a fingerprint from a loved one. Each request is handled with sensitivity and care.
Memorial jewellery may also include other material such as ashes, breastmilk, hair.
Will the finished fingerprint/memorial jewellery look exactly like the photos?
The main lines and character of the fingerprint will be preserved, although very small details may vary slightly during the handmade process.
